Gertrude’s Candy Bar Recipe

Inspired by Gertrude's
Time1h
Serves4

Dark chocolate mousse, salted soft caramel, hazelnut crunch, caramelized hazelnuts

Method

Preparation

  1. 1

    Prepare the Dark Chocolate Mousse

    Melt the dark chocolate in a heatproof bowl over simmering water. Once melted, let it cool slightly.

  2. 2

    Whip the Cream

    In a separate bowl, whip the heavy cream to soft peaks. Gently fold the whipped cream into the melted chocolate until fully combined. Set aside in the fridge to set.

  3. 3

    Make the Salted Caramel

    In a saucepan, combine sugar and water. Cook over medium heat until the sugar dissolves, then increase the heat and cook until it turns a deep amber color. Remove from heat, add butter and sea salt, stirring until smooth.

  4. 4

    Prepare the Hazelnut Crunch

    Toast the hazelnuts in a dry skillet until golden. Allow to cool, then chop coarsely. Mix half of the hazelnuts with the cooled salted caramel.

  5. 5

    Assemble the Candy Bar

    In a serving dish, layer the dark chocolate mousse, followed by the salted caramel mixture with hazelnuts, and top with the remaining chopped hazelnuts.
